Haryana shines at 50th Junior National Kabaddi Championship

Haryana's men's team wins gold, women's team wins silver medal

Haryana's kabaddi teams once again brought laurels to the state at the 50th Junior National Kabaddi Championship held at Roshnabad Stadium, Haridwar, Uttarakhand. The men’s team won the gold medal, while the women’s team secured the silver. Haryana Development and Panchayats Minister and President, Haryana Amateur Kabaddi Association, Sh. Krishan Lal Panwar, congratulated the players on their achievements. 

Sh. Panwar said that the men's kabaddi team performed exceptionally well, defeating Uttarakhand in the final with a huge score of 51-21 to claim the gold medal. The women’s team earned the silver medal, with a close margin of 45-44 in their final match. 

He praised the players’ hard work and dedication, stating that this historic victory has elevated Haryana’s status in kabaddi. He extended his congratulations to the Chairman, Haryana Amateur Kabaddi Association, Sh. Kuldeep Singh Dalal, Secretary, Sh. Naseeb Janghu, the coaches, and all officers involved. 

Speaking about the players' achievements, Sh. Panwar said that this success reflects how determination, hard work, and teamwork lead to excellence. This victory will inspire young athletes to persist in pursuing their goals despite challenges. 

Haryana players have consistently excelled in kabaddi at national and international levels showcasing a bright future in the sport, added the Minister. Sh. He further said that over 1,000 sports nurseries have been established in the state to provide training to youth in their chosen sports. Haryana has now become a hub for sports in the country.
